Как настроить и структурировать подпроект с помощью Intellij - PullRequest
1 голос
/ 02 мая 2019

Относительно презентации Джо Гранджа на OAuth2.0 в Spring Security 5.0 в точный связанный момент 5:01 enter image description here Проект messaging-app содержит два «подпроекта»: client-app и resource-server, которые являются отдельными проектами gradl / amven. Вот подпроекты репо .

Однако в IntelliJ - в окне Project - оба подпроекта кажутся как-то "объединенными" / структурированными ПОД родительский проект messaging-app, который похож на контейнерный проект для них обоих.

Вопросы:

  1. Как создать такую ​​структуру в IntelliJ для двоих (или более) отдельные проекты maven / gradle под третьим родительским проектом? Я предполагаю, что кодовая база подпроектов не находится в родительском каталоге родительского проекта.
  2. Считаются ли эти дочерние проекты модулями IntelliJ?

1 Ответ

1 голос
/ 03 мая 2019

Если проекты, которые вы хотите видеть в представлении проекта, не имеют общего родительского / агрегатного проекта, который можно импортировать в IntelliJ IDEA, выполните следующие действия:

  1. Создать новый пустой проект (без каких-либо модулей) с помощью мастера

  2. Добавьте модули вручную в Структура проекта | В диалоговом окне Модули , нажмите кнопку + , Импорт , укажите местоположение файла build.gradle или pom.xml, которым вы хотите быть в проекте.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...